The Job Search

Know what you are looking for ? do plenty of research around your industry on job titles and the description of the roles. They might be too far away from where you are living or in a sector which you don?t have specific experience, but the process will give you valuable information on the jobs you want. It will make you better able to quickly find the job you are after and arm you with a good idea what companies are looking for.

Unadvertised Pharmaceutical Sales Jobs

What can be very surprising to many people is that the majority of available jobs out there at any one time is in the hidden market. That is, 80% of all available jobs out there are unadvertised. That means whenever we see job postings in newspapers and online, they represent only 20% of all available positions. This is true pretty well across all industries and fields. This is certainly the case for unadvertised pharmaceutical sales jobs.

Although it is much easier to simply send in resumes to job postings from the newspapers and career boards online, people who use only these routes in their job hunt will be missing the boat since the bulk of openings are not advertised. The other main fact is that most job seekers out there are all looking at the same newspaper ads and will all be sending in their resumes to the same job postings. Therefore, the competition for these specific jobs will be extremely high. The odds are certainly not in your favor if you apply only to these advertised pharmaceutical sales jobs.
